Excavation is not merely about digging soil. It's a nuanced process that involves careful planning, skilled execution, and precise measurement. Whether you’re preparing a site for residential development, commercial buildings, or infrastructure projects, getting every detail right can make all the difference.

To begin with, accurate excavation ensures the stability of the structures that follow. A poor foundation can lead to subsidence or shifting, jeopardizing the integrity of the entire project. This can result in costly repairs and delays that could have been avoided with precise excavating techniques. Additionally, precision in excavation projects can lead to significant cost savings. By minimizing waste and avoiding unnecessary work, excavation accuracy helps keep the project within budget. Accurate excavation means understanding the soil composition, adjusting methods based on environmental conditions, and executing the excavation plan with exactitude. This level of precision helps prevent the need for additional work, such as re-grading or filling, which can escalate costs rapidly.

Furthermore, precision in excavation also plays a crucial role in maintaining safety standards. Excavation sites are inherently high-risk environments, and errors can lead to dangerous conditions for workers. Accurate digging minimizes the risk of accidental utility strikes, such as hitting water pipes or electrical lines, and reduces the potential for harmful landslides or collapses. Environmental considerations are another critical aspect of precise excavation. An accurate approach helps minimize ecological disruption. It allows for strategic planning that considers local wildlife, vegetation, and water bodies. By reducing unnecessary soil removal and land disturbance, excavation projects can align better with environmental sustainability goals, reducing the carbon footprint of a build from the very outset.
